Skip to content

Barcode Scanner

The Barcode Scanner enables rapid inventory operations using barcode scanning technology for receiving, picking, counting, and transfers.

Overview

Barcode Scanner enables you to:

  • Scan products for quick lookup
  • Receive inventory shipments
  • Pick orders efficiently
  • Perform cycle counts
  • Process transfers
  • Update bin locations

Accessing Barcode Scanner

Navigate to Inventory → Barcode Scanner from the main menu, or access via mobile device.

Scanner Interface

Main Scanner Screen

Barcode Scanner

Mode: [Select Mode ▼]
├─ Quick Lookup
├─ Receiving
├─ Picking
├─ Cycle Count
├─ Stock Transfer
└─ Bin Management

Location: [Main Warehouse ▼]

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Scan barcode or enter manually:
[________________________] [Scan]

Recent Scans:
├─ WDG-PRO-001 - Widget Pro (2 sec ago)
├─ GDG-PLS-001 - Gadget Plus (15 sec ago)
└─ CBL-KIT-001 - Cable Kit (1 min ago)

[Camera Scan] [Manual Entry]

Scanner Modes

Quick Lookup

Quick Lookup Mode

Scan product to view details

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Scanned: WDG-PRO-001

Product: Widget Pro
SKU: WDG-PRO-001
Barcode: 012345678901

Stock Information:
├─ Main Warehouse: 156 units
│  ├─ Bin A-01-01: 50
│  ├─ Bin A-01-02: 56
│  └─ Bin A-02-01: 50
├─ East Branch: 45 units
└─ West Branch: 23 units

Total Stock: 224 units
Reserved: 12 units
Available: 212 units

Price: $79.99

[View Full Details] [Add to Cart] [Scan Next]

Receiving Mode

Receiving Mode

Purchase Order: [PO-2026-0089 ▼]
Supplier: ABC Electronics

Expected Items:
┌────────────────────────────────────────────────────────────┐
│ Product          │ Ordered │ Received │ Remaining          │
├────────────────────────────────────────────────────────────┤
│ Widget Pro       │ 100     │ 0        │ 100                │
│ Gadget Plus      │ 50      │ 0        │ 50                 │
│ Cable Kit        │ 200     │ 0        │ 200                │
└────────────────────────────────────────────────────────────┘

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Scan item to receive:
[________________________] [Scan]

Last Scanned: Widget Pro
Quantity: [1] [+] [-] [Enter Custom]

Destination Bin: [A-01-01 ▼]

[Receive Item] [Skip] [Cancel Receiving]

Picking Mode

Picking Mode

Sales Order: SO-2026-0125
Customer: Acme Corporation

Pick List:
┌────────────────────────────────────────────────────────────┐
│ Status │ Product          │ Bin     │ Qty │ Picked        │
├────────────────────────────────────────────────────────────┤
│ ○      │ Widget Pro       │ A-01-01 │ 10  │ 0             │
│ ○      │ Gadget Plus      │ A-02-03 │ 5   │ 0             │
│ ○      │ Cable Kit        │ B-01-02 │ 20  │ 0             │
└────────────────────────────────────────────────────────────┘

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Current Item: Widget Pro
Location: Aisle A, Row 01, Bin 01 → [Navigate]

Scan item to confirm pick:
[________________________] [Scan]

Quantity to Pick: [10]

[Confirm Pick] [Short Pick] [Skip Item]

Cycle Count Mode

Cycle Count Mode

Count: CC-2026-0023
Location: Main Warehouse - Aisle A

Progress: 15 of 45 bins counted

Current Bin: A-03-01
Expected Products: 3

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Scan product and enter count:
[________________________] [Scan]

Bin Contents:
┌────────────────────────────────────────────────────────────┐
│ Product          │ System │ Counted │ Variance             │
├────────────────────────────────────────────────────────────┤
│ Power Supply     │ 25     │ [__]    │ -                    │
│ Adapter Cable    │ 50     │ [__]    │ -                    │
│ Connector Pack   │ 100    │ [__]    │ -                    │
└────────────────────────────────────────────────────────────┘

[Count Mode: ○ Blind  ● Show Expected]

[Save Counts] [Next Bin] [Cancel Count]

Transfer Mode

Transfer Mode

Transfer: TRF-2026-0089
From: Main Warehouse → To: West Branch

Items to Transfer:
┌────────────────────────────────────────────────────────────┐
│ Status │ Product          │ From Bin│ Qty │ Scanned       │
├────────────────────────────────────────────────────────────┤
│ ✓      │ Widget Pro       │ A-01-01 │ 10  │ 10            │
│ ○      │ Gadget Plus      │ A-02-03 │ 5   │ 0             │
│ ○      │ Power Supply     │ B-01-02 │ 10  │ 0             │
└────────────────────────────────────────────────────────────┘

━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

Next Item: Gadget Plus
Pick from: Bin A-02-03

Scan to confirm:
[________________________] [Scan]

[Confirm Item] [Short] [Skip]

Barcode Configuration

Supported Barcodes

FormatDescriptionExample
UPC-A12-digit retail012345678901
EAN-1313-digit international5901234123457
Code 128Variable lengthABC-123-XYZ
Code 39AlphanumericWDG-PRO-001
QR Code2D matrix[complex data]
DataMatrix2D compact[complex data]

Barcode Settings

Barcode Scanner Settings

Scan Settings:
├─ Auto-submit on scan: [x]
├─ Scan confirmation sound: [x]
├─ Vibrate on scan: [x]
└─ Continuous scan mode: [ ]

Barcode Formats:
├─ [x] UPC-A / UPC-E
├─ [x] EAN-13 / EAN-8
├─ [x] Code 128
├─ [x] Code 39
├─ [x] QR Code
└─ [x] DataMatrix

Camera Settings:
├─ Camera: [Rear Camera ▼]
├─ Torch/Flash: [Auto ▼]
└─ Focus Mode: [Auto ▼]

[Save Settings]

Product Barcode Management

Assigning Barcodes

Product Barcodes: Widget Pro

Primary Barcode:
├─ Type: EAN-13
├─ Value: 5901234123457
└─ [Change] [Print]

Additional Barcodes:
┌────────────────────────────────────────────────────────────┐
│ Type     │ Value           │ Description    │ Action      │
├────────────────────────────────────────────────────────────┤
│ UPC-A    │ 012345678901    │ Retail barcode │ [Remove]    │
│ Internal │ WDG-PRO-001     │ SKU            │ [Remove]    │
│ Custom   │ WIDGET-PRO-2026 │ Supplier code  │ [Remove]    │
└────────────────────────────────────────────────────────────┘

[+ Add Barcode]

Generating Barcodes

Generate Barcode

Product: Widget Pro
SKU: WDG-PRO-001

Barcode Type:
○ EAN-13 (auto-generate)
○ Code 128 (from SKU)
○ QR Code (with product info)
○ Custom value

For QR Code, include:
[x] Product name
[x] SKU
[x] Price
[ ] Description
[ ] URL link

Preview:
┌─────────────────┐
│ ║║│║│║║│║║│║║║ │
│ 5901234123457   │
└─────────────────┘

[Cancel] [Generate & Save]

Printing Barcodes

Label Printing

Print Barcode Labels

Product: Widget Pro

Label Format:
○ Small (1" x 0.5") - Barcode only
○ Medium (2" x 1") - Barcode + SKU
○ Large (3" x 2") - Full product info
○ Custom size

Quantity: [10]

Label Content:
┌─────────────────────────────┐
│ Widget Pro                  │
│ SKU: WDG-PRO-001           │
│                            │
│ ║║│║│║║│║║│║║║             │
│ 5901234123457              │
│                            │
│ $79.99                     │
└─────────────────────────────┘

Printer: [Zebra ZD420 ▼]

[Preview] [Print Labels]

Bulk Label Printing

Bulk Barcode Printing

Select Products:
[x] Widget Pro (WDG-PRO-001) - 10 labels
[x] Gadget Plus (GDG-PLS-001) - 5 labels
[x] Cable Kit (CBL-KIT-001) - 20 labels

Total Labels: 35

Label Settings:
├─ Format: [Medium ▼]
├─ Include price: [ ]
├─ Include bin location: [x]
└─ Copies per product: [1]

[Preview All] [Print All]

Mobile Scanner

Mobile App Features

Mobile Barcode Scanner

Device: iPhone / Android

Features:
├─ Camera-based scanning
├─ Offline mode support
├─ Batch scanning
├─ Real-time sync
└─ Location awareness

Offline Queue:
├─ 5 receives pending sync
├─ 12 picks pending sync
└─ [Sync Now]

Battery Saving:
├─ Screen brightness: [Auto ▼]
├─ Auto-sleep: [2 minutes ▼]
└─ Low power mode: [ ]

Sync Settings

Scanner Sync Settings

Sync Mode:
○ Real-time (requires connection)
○ Batch (sync periodically)
○ Manual (sync on demand)

Auto-sync Interval: [5 minutes ▼]

Offline Storage:
├─ Cached products: 688
├─ Pending transactions: 17
└─ Last sync: 2 minutes ago

Conflict Resolution:
○ Server wins (overwrite local)
○ Local wins (keep local changes)
○ Ask each time

[Sync Now] [Clear Cache]

Scanner Reports

Scan Activity Report

Scanner Activity Report

Date: January 22, 2026
User: John Smith

Activity Summary:
┌────────────────────────────────────────────────────────────┐
│ Mode            │ Scans  │ Items    │ Errors  │ Time      │
├────────────────────────────────────────────────────────────┤
│ Receiving       │ 156    │ 350 units│ 2       │ 1h 23m    │
│ Picking         │ 89     │ 145 units│ 0       │ 45m       │
│ Cycle Count     │ 234    │ 234 bins │ 5       │ 2h 15m    │
│ Quick Lookup    │ 45     │ 45 items │ 0       │ 12m       │
├────────────────────────────────────────────────────────────┤
│ Total           │ 524    │ -        │ 7       │ 4h 35m    │
└────────────────────────────────────────────────────────────┘

Scan Errors:
├─ Barcode not found: 5
├─ Invalid barcode: 2
└─ Scan timeout: 0

[Export Report]

Best Practices

Scanning Efficiency

  • Keep scanner clean
  • Ensure good lighting
  • Hold steady while scanning
  • Use appropriate distance

Barcode Quality

  • Print labels clearly
  • Protect from damage
  • Use appropriate size
  • Test after printing

Mobile Usage

  • Keep device charged
  • Sync frequently
  • Handle offline mode
  • Maintain updates

Troubleshooting

Common Issues

Barcode not scanning

  • Clean scanner lens
  • Check lighting conditions
  • Verify barcode quality
  • Try manual entry

Product not found

  • Verify barcode assigned
  • Check barcode format
  • Update product database
  • Sync if offline

Sync errors

  • Check network connection
  • Verify credentials
  • Review conflict resolution
  • Contact support

Scanner disconnected

  • Check Bluetooth pairing
  • Verify USB connection
  • Restart scanner
  • Check battery level

Related Documentation

Learn about Stock Transfers and Stock Adjustments for related operations.

Angage ERP Documentation